Reality Check: The Fruit of Our Ways

Suicide & Despair

49,000+ Americans died by suicide in 2023 — about one every 11 minutes. CDC

Debt & Strain

Total household debt: $18.39T (Q2 2025). Credit card balances: ~$1.21T. NY Fed Q2 2025

Paycheck to Paycheck

Over half of Americans live paycheck to paycheck (≈ 52–64% across recent surveys). Overview

Foreclosure Pressure

357,062 properties had foreclosure filings in 2023. ATTOM

Medical Debt

~100M people in the U.S. carry health care debt. KFF Health News
